His
Majesty makes working visit to Mukim Pekan Tutong |
|
|
.jpg) |
|
His Majesty Sultan Haji
Hassanal Bolkiah Mu’izzaddin Waddaulah, Sultan and Yang Di-Pertuan of
Brunei Darussalam, Thursday consented to make a working visit to Mukim
Pekan Tutong. His Majesty’s arrival at the Kampung Penanjong Primary
School was welcomed by the Minister of Home Affairs, Pehin Dato Paduka
Haji Adanan and his deputy, Pehin Dato Paduka Haji Dani. Also welcoming
His Majesty were the Permanent Secretaries and Deputy Permanent
Secretaries at the Prime Minister’s Office and Ministry of Home Affairs
and the Tutong District Officer |
|
His Majesty’s itinerary
began with a visit to a building housing of the Kampung Penanjong
Pemudi-Pemuda Association of Tutong, PERDA, before stopping over at the
residence of Head Village of Kampung Penanjong Tutong, Awang Ahmad
Juriah bin Haji Ibrahim. The Monarch also visited the Coastal Erosion
Control Project along Kampung Penanjong Beach. His Majesty then
proceeded to the Muda Hashim Secondary School, where His Majesty had a
closer look at the facilities and the learning environment and took time
to mingle with the teachers and students of the school. |
|
.jpg) |
.jpg) |
|
Subsequently, His
Majesty visited the Pengiran Muda Mahkota Pengiran Muda Haji Al-Muhtadee
Billah Hospital. The hospital has been selected as a quarantine and
treatment centre in the event of an outbreak of bird flu in the country.
Next, His Majesty toured the Sufri Bolkiah Secondary School before going
to the home of Kampung Panchor Village Head, Awang Haji Kepli bin Abang
Sepawi. This followed with visits to the Kampung Serambangun Open
Market, the Police Station, the Fire Station, the Persatuan Pakatan
Tutong Filling Station, the OG Complex and Tutong’s Sports Complex. |
|
His Majesty the Sultan
and Yang Di-Pertuan of Brunei Darussalam then consented to proceed to
the Main Hall of the Tutong Civic Centre for luncheon and get-together
session with residents of Pekan Tutong and its surrounding vicinity. The
visit is a follow-up to a number of previous visits to mukims in rural
areas. These visits demonstrate His Majesty’s concern on the welfare of
his rakyat and people and to have a close and personal look at the
developmental progress of mukims and villages. |

Voluntary
work to demolish old house in Kampung Sumbiling Lama |
| |
 |
|
Residents of Mukim
Sungai Kedayan in the Brunei Muara District were out in force Friday
involved in a voluntary work demolishing an old house in Kampung
Sumbiling Lama. The house was owned by Awang Haji Zainal bin Yakub.
|
|
Aside from the Brunei
Muara District Officer, Dato Paduka Haji Mohammad Yussof bin Bakar, the
voluntary work also involved personnel of the Fire and Rescue Service
Department as well as the Electrical Department. The purpose of pulling
down the vacated house is to prevent it from being misused by certain
people as a den for undesired activities such as drug taking. |

Residents
of Kampung Senukoh nominate new village headman |
| |
|
Residents of Kampung
Senukoh in Mukim Labu in the Temburong District have nominated a new
village headman. The sole candidate is 47-year-old Awang Akbar @ Ali
Akbar bin Haji Abdul Hamid, a former employee of the Royal Brunei Armed
Forces. |
|
 |
 |
|
A total of 113 registered voters cast
their ballots in the presence of the Temburong District Officer,
Pengiran Abdul Haris bin Pengiran Haji Shabudin. The post of Ketua
Kampung Senukoh has been left vacant since the 1st of August 2001
following the resignation of Awang Haji Yakop bin Haji Ongsang and was
deputised by Awang Akbar since the 10th of December last year. Kampung
Senukoh is home to 207 people. Friday’s voting was held at the Kampung
Senukoh Community Hall. |

Charity
Walk to be held tomorrow at Jerudong Park Country Club |
| |
|
Some four thousand
people are expected to take part in a Charity Walk to be held tomorrow
at the Jerudong Park Country Club. The event is part of the programmes
that have been lined up to mark the 85th Anniversary of the Formation of
the Royal Brunei Police Forces. |
|
The Acting Head of
Police Public Relations Unit, Pengiran Mohamad Roslin bin Pengiran Haji
Bakar disclosed this in an interview with RTB’s Rampai Pagi on Friday.
He said that the walk will also involve personnel of the Royal Brunei
Armed Forces, the Fire and Rescue Department and the private sector. The
walk will commence at half past six in the morning. |
